I'm assuming that the part that bent was the part that welds to the chassis... is that correct? If the chrome jack-shaft had bent, it wouldn't have retracted. I wouldn't ignore it and assume all is well, but it's certainly not the end of the world. I would get it fixed as soon as possible, because the next time you try to get level on a similar slope, it could bend even further, and then it may not retract. It shouldn't be difficult, or all that expensive, for a properly equipped shop to bend it back into position, and re-weld it , but I would definitely NOT try banging it back into position with a sledge hammer for fear of causing additional damage.
